Changes to Liquidity Reporting

By now I'm sure you will be aware of the latest changes to liquidity reporting. This is a summary of the changes, and comments on how SPRiNG will allow you to implement them with the minimum of effort.

Whilst the liquidity reporting regime will start for large firms on 1 June as before, from 1 June to 3 September the data must be submitted on the LRP spreadsheet rather than on the FSA047/48 through Gabriel. This is following dialogue between the FSA, software vendors and firms about their readiness to meet the 1 June deadline for Gabriel reporting. SPRiNG has met this deadline in plenty of time, with the software already updated and passed initial testing with the FSA.

SPRiNG users who are required to submit from 1 June will still be able to use SPRiNG to do so. The data can be imported as planned into the FSA047/48 in SPRiNG, and then exported into the LRP spreadsheet ready for submission to the FSA - you will not need to develop another system to cope with this interim reporting method, or start another separate project for the LRP, and definitely not manually re-key the data.

Those of you already reporting the LRP can also benefit, as from 1 June you will no longer be permitted to submit on a 'best efforts' basis - it therefore makes sense to move to importing robust data directly into the FSA047/48, as required from 3 September.

Gabriel submission of FSA047/48 will be available from SPRiNG from 1 June for testing purposes - although the FSA will discard any data sent in this way, they recommend you send weekly data for testing. FSA052 will be deferred to 3 September under "waiver by consent" - information to follow on FSA website. Currency and DLG reporting will come into effect as planned and will be submitted via LRP. The FSA are currently looking into extending the number of columns on FSA047 to match the "modified following basis" reporting on the LRP.

Firms due to report from 1 October will be unaffected by these changes and will be able to test submissions from SPRiNG to Gabriel between June and September. The remaining Data Items will start as planned on 1 November.
